"Nearly every major glacier in the world is shrinking; those in Glacier National Park are retreating so quickly it has been estimated that they will vanish entirely by 2030."

While there has been substantial retreating and disappearance of the glaciers, the current estimates now are that we will have glaciers there until 2080, according to Wikipedia. There are only 25 glaciers classified as still "active".
